1. An electric motor, comprising:
a rotation shaft;
a rotor fixed to the rotation shaft and rotated integrally with the rotation shaft; and
a stator arranged at an outer side of the rotor, wherein:
the stator includes
a stator core including a cylindrical yoke extending in an axial direction of the rotation shaft and teeth extending from an inner circumferential surface of the yoke toward the rotor, adjacent ones of the teeth in a circumferential direction of the yoke define a slot therebetween,
coils respectively wound around the teeth,
a tooth insulation member arranged between each of the teeth and a corresponding one of the coils, and
a slot insulation member arranged in the slot between adjacent ones of the coils in the circumferential direction;
the slot insulation member is a wedge-shaped spacer that presses the adjacent ones of the coils, between which the slot insulation member is arranged, against corresponding ones of the teeth around which the adjacent ones of the coils are wound;
the slot insulation member includes
a main body shaped to gradually narrow from the rotor toward the yoke, and
projections arranged in the slot and projecting from the main body toward the adjacent ones of the coils between which the main body is arranged; and
the adjacent ones of the coils each include
a main coil portion arranged in the slot and sandwiched between a corresponding one of the projections and a corresponding one of the teeth,
a coil end arranged outside the slot and contacting the main body, the coil end being wider than the main coil portion, and
a bent coil portion connecting the main coil portion and the coil end.
